 Just a small correction... 
	Is not entirely correct. This rank, together with others like "Feldmarschall" (think Rommel), were abandoned after WW2. So, yes, as a German, I can say that the term "Oberführer" immediately rises associations with Nazi Germany.Quote: 
	
		| Look, oberfuhrer itself is an actual German word for an army rank |  
 On the other hand, I play WW2 flightsims with historical correct markings (even if it's illegal...), so I'm not offended by this. I can however understand, how other people can be.
 
 So just accept the remark, that it is a poor choice for a unit name, and maybe consider leaving it out in Dom3.

	that's right if you e.g. possess such an old flag or an old ss uniform you go to prison in germany . but your conclusion is very wrong .Quote: 
	
		| Originally posted by Pirateiam: What astonished me after traveling in Germany is the laws against any Nazi insignias (a good example is the flag) even if it is done in a teaching or historical presentation.  Correct me if I am wrong but is it not illegal in Germany to have even the Nazi flag in a game?  From working on a Hearts of Iron (Paradox)Mod I remember that the game did not come with a Nazi flag because of this law.  Now I understand that it could be offensive towards some people.  Hell I lost two Uncles in that damned war fighting Germany but is it not riskier to close our eyes to history.  If we deny the truths of history and hide from it you know damned well that we will repeat it!  In fact I think we are on the road already.  Embrace histrory for its good and evil, look at it in the eye and learn or before long it will stab us in the back!
 |  by even forbidding to only own such a sign germany does not close her eyes from history but wants to show the world that it is very aware of it .
 our government just wants to guarantee by that that the really bad and evil nazi time is in no way glorified . but we are taught the history of the nazitime in history at school very accurate but with focus on the bad things that happened so that everybody can see what a big fault this was.
 
 if illwinter would sell dominions in german stores it even could unfortunately happen by such a clumsy used word that it would be Banned in germany.
 another law is that you may not see blood in fps shooters in german. you may import an english Version when you are over 18 but if you are under 18 you have to use the censored german Version . this laws are a bit ridiculous but they were made because of the context to avoid a new "3rd Reich" germany . perhaps they go to far but this won't change in germany for at least the next 20 years .
 it has it good and bad sides .
 
 but almost every german and natural german speaking person like somebody from austria or switzerland will understand oberführer only in nazicontext .
 it was intended as a joke by illwinter but if they want to distribute dominions 3 regulary because of such a bad joke it could be forbidden in germany . c&c generals was e.g. forbidden because of that in germany .
 
 i didn't want to start such a big discussion i wanted only to inform you that this word is one of the really few offensive words for every german.
 if it is in return to castle wolfenstein e.g. it's something else because there it is funny but in a fantasy game it destroys a bit of the atmosphere.
 it would be much cooler and absolutely bps-save if the hoburg special heros were named frodo beutlin ....
